<h3>Further explanation with regard to the above?</h3>

The Iroquois constitution was the outcome of the Confederacy of the Five Nations, which included the

  • Mohawk,
  • Onondaga,
  • Seneca,
  • Oneida, and
  • Cayuga Native American tribes.

It was one of the first systems of governance in North America. The Great Tree of Peace was one of their most important traditions.

The tree itself represented the five nations' understanding and maintenance of peace (On the words of The Covenant:

"The tree signifies law and the law is peace among all nations"). The branches, on the other hand, were viewed as the security that peace provided to all Confederacy members ("The branches of this tree signify shelter, giving each individual protection and security under the law. These branches are tended by those among the people who are men").
